My son's Chevelle
 
1 Attachment(s)
In another thread a question was asked about what color to paint a block and I mentioned my son painted his purple and also said the boy ain't right....well tonight he, his wife and children came over to take a dip in the pool and he drove his Chevelle over. I thought it would be a good time to snap a picture of his plum crazy purple with lime green racing stripes 69 Malibu.

Now I have to give him a lot of credit he bought this car in 2000 and did a frame off himself including building the motor as well as all bodywork and paint. We razed the daylights out of him for his color choice (which really isn't bad, but we like to tease) turns out when he met his future wife she fell in love with not only my son but his purple Chevelle....turns out her favorite color is Purple.

Guess he knew what he was doing all along. :D
